Well, I should elaborate that after 2 months of their expert SEO I had a whopping 8 back-links which pissed me off. Domain age may be a factor, but personally I think its importance is exaggerated.

Build a quality site, with constantly evolving and quality content, add a truckload of back-links and I guarantee it wont lose out to an older domain on that premise.

Timmy, domain age is a FACTOR... for serious competitive keywords.

Age can actually being a factor regarding taking over a position... It is not your SEO guys saying that... is actually google mentioning it.

Just go out there and google "credit cards" , "buy a house" , "mortgages" "forex" "bank loans" ... how many less than 2 year domain names do you see in top 10?

You can beat the age of any domain name... with quality links for your target keyword, specially when position Number 1... is number 1 mainly because google didn't find any better option for position number 1.

Many times a site is 1st.. and they are not even aware they are 1st for THE KEYWORD you are trying to get your site to rank... make sense?
